I bought mine specifically for the tow features as I have a travel trailer to tow. I knew the mirrors were not power folding like the gmc I was trading in but I did not realize how much I would miss the power folding. I have a 9' wide door on my shop/garage and there is only a inch or two of clearance on each side when I pull in or out so I have to be careful. I dont like the split mirror either. I wish it was one piece. the truck tows much better than the 2017 4x4 ccsb sierra I had before, so that is the upside.

I do an online truck or car build beforehand so I know what key items require a special package. That is the case with the 38 gallon fuel tank that requires adding a special options package that adds another $2,000 to $4,000 to the price for the truck on top of the cost for the large tank. Adding navigation used to add $800 to the price for a vehicle but now with most cars and trucks it is part of a $4,000 package and often requires a higher trim level which adds another $5,000 to the price for the truck or $9,000 in total for these features.

One thing that is great about the Toyota pickups is that even the lowest trim level has all the safety features of the highest trim level trucks. ALL the Toyota Tundra pickups come with a full tow package which includes a trailer brake controller with controls on the dash and the larger gas tank.

The way that Ram has chosen to bundle everything into very expensive packages resulted in my "building" a Ram Rebel that had a MSRP of $59,000. At that point my enthusiam for a new Ram truck, that was going to cost $15,00 more than a comparable Toyota Tundra, was greatly diminished.
